HI. I`m not an expert at this and i was just wondering what information electoral rolls give as i have seen some threads mentioning this subject.I have a relative mentioned on a death certificate dated 1934 and it records her address as just a road name in London.Would this be of any use?

Electoral Rolls for this period are searchable by address only. The would show the names of all persons eligible to vote, i.e. over 21 for 1934.

You will need to visit / contact the main library for the location concerned to arrange for access. They will not be available on-line.
